Hello everyone! And welcome to the Small Town, Big Stories Podcast where we discuss rural life with community champions from across southern Manitoba. In the seventh episode of this podcast series, invited guest, Dimitris Tellidis, shares his insights on agriculture in Manitoba. Throughout his academic journey, Dimitris explored themes of technology and data in agriculture – such as plant genetic manipulation, crop protection, crop fertility and waste management. He has since worked as both an independent agronomist, as well as a member of larger consultant firms. Currently, Dimitris is a member of MNPs Agriculture Agronomy Services team in Brandon, Manitoba. Throughout this conversation, Dimitris shares insights into the collaborative nature of working within the field of agriculture, the multi-faceted complexities of production yields, and how data and emerging technologies are revolutionizing food production in Canada.
